Modulation of gut microbiota by berberine and decocted Coptis chinensis Franch. in a high-fat diet-induced metabolic syndrome rat model
Objective: To investigate the effect of decocted Coptis chinensis Franch. (Huanglian Jianji, 黄连煎剂, HLJJ) and berberine on the gut microbiota of the rats with metabolic syndrome (MS) induced by high-fat diet (HFD).
